2013-02-20 77 views
0

我想知道如何在同一个文件夹下托管多个网站。例如:ASP.NET托管多个网站在同一个域相同的文件夹下

www.mydomain.com/apps/app1 
www.mydomain.com/apps/app2 
www.mydomain.com/apps/app3 

他们每个人都是不同的应用程序与分离的web.config

我现在担心的是,我的应用程序现在无法读取自己的bin文件夹中的DLL文件。

有没有解决方案?

谢谢

+0

你如何制定物理文件结构? app1,app2和app3是完全不同的目录吗? – Andorbal 2013-02-20 01:37:11

+0

为什么不做一个测试,并尝试看看是否有用? – Aristos 2013-02-20 01:39:04

回答

0

您可以在IIS中执行此操作。只需启动IIS管理器并导航到文件夹(例如左侧“连接”窗格中的'app3')。右键单击该文件夹并选择转换为应用程序。这会将该文件夹设置为单独的ASP.NET Web应用程序的根目录。

+0

thnx您的回复。但是,该网站无法加载任何预编译的DLL。 – 2013-02-20 01:55:23

+0

什么预编译DLL不能加载网站?主站点的DLL?你得到什么错误?我认为你需要在你的问题中提供一些关于你当前配置和你试图实现的更多细节。 – Judo 2013-02-20 02:48:49

相关问题